DetailsThe proc filesystem has a hidepid mount option to prevent inspecting the processes of other users. This is useful because it closes information leaks usable for keylogging and bypassing ASLR.
In order for Arch to support this out-of-the-box, it needs to provide a proc group for use with the corresponding procfs gid mount option. This will allow packages like polkit (polkitd user) that are incompatible with the restrictions to be given exceptions via membership in the group. |
